Germany based Steavano Tuekpe arrives in Accra for 2023 African Open Championship

Steavano Tuekpe, the current International Chinese Boxing Organization (ICBO) title holder at + 80kg category has arrived in Ghana to oversee the organisation of the first ever African Open Combat Sport Championship set to come off at the Korean Sports Complex, Community 3, Tema July 14 and 15.

Speaking to newsmen at the Kotoka International Airport on Tuesday evening, he expressed his joy of returning home to meet family, fans and friends. He also acknowledged that the African Open is a great opportunity for Ghana as hosts.

Accordingly, other African nationals will compete in Point Fighting, K1, Karate Do, Kickboxing, MMA, Judo and Taekwondo with attractive prizes including medals and sports kits on offer for the winners.

According to Tuekpe, officials of World Kickboxing Union (WKU) will travel from Germany, Canada and England to support the event in Ghana.

He spoke about giving back to society and the responsibility of sportsmen and women to contribute to the social economic development of the country.

The decorated fighter also hinted that one of his topmost plans and vision is to construct a modern sports complex in Ghana for kids and the youth to develop and enhance their talents in sports.

He was accompanied by his German wife, Alexandria and son.

For starters, Steavano Kojo Tuekpe splendidly defeated Saruhan Dilmal to win the -91kg Weight Class, of ICBO K-1 Style in 2022.

The Germany based Ghanaian is also the official representative and active President of (WKU) World Kickboxing And Karate Union Ghana.
